Enjoy your three-day weekend! Cypress College will be closed on Monday, September 1, 2014, in observance of Labor Day.

When classes resume on Tuesday, enforcement of parking permits will begin. Students who have not yet picked up their permits (or their I.D. card stickers) can do so in the Student Center at Line B. Day-use parking permits and 24-minute temporary spaces are also available on campus.

Tuesday is also the first day that the campus observes Hispanic Heritage Month. A display opens on the first floor rotunda of the Library Learning Resource Center. On Wednesday and Thursday, the Associated Students host “Welcome Back” (see flyer below).
